The Age Of Stupid

A documentary drama directed by Franny Armstrong which tackles the subject of climate change and the depletion of the earth's fossil fuel supply. Pete Postlethwaite stars as an archivist living alone in the devastated future world of 2055, who spends his days looking at old footage from the years leading up to 2015 when a cataclysmic climate change took place.
